Previous page Next page 8. Preferences: Opening Preferences, you can configure default settings. Choose Preferences under Scrapboard. (See Screenshot 1-29.) Then a window sheet will open. Screenshot 1-29 Screenshot 1-30 8a) General settings The initial release comes with seven checkboxes under the General settings.
(See Screenshot 1-30.) Let's quickly go over each of them. Launch application with default window dimensions: By default, Scrapboard keeps track of the window dimensions whenever you resize it.

And it will restore them whenever you restart the application. If you turn on this checkbox, however, Scrapboard will start with the default window dimensions.

Also, the application window will appear at the center of the computer desktop. That's the default position when you launch the application for the first time. Don't show introduction at startup: When you launch Scrapboard, it will open its introductory screen. Turn on this checkbox to launch the application without it. Hide turn-page buttons: If you turn on this checkbox, Scrapboard will hide the two navigation buttons on the virtual bulletin board when it starts up next time. Hide size label: If you turn on this checkbox, Scrapboard will hide the label indicating the current board size when it starts up next time.
Don't prompt me for confirmation when moving post: When you click on the Move button after double-clicking on a post, by default, you will be prompted for confirmation. Or turn on this checkbox to move the selected post without confirmation.
Don't prompt me for confirmation when deleting post: When you click on the Delete button after double-clicking on a post, by default, you will be prompted for confirmation. Or turn on this checkbox to delete the selected post without confirmation. Don't allow me to create a folder when creating a backup data file: Mac OS X may have an unconfirmed bug that can drive an application to crash when you click on the New Folder button to select a removable volume like a USB disk in order to save a file.
(See Screenshot 1-31a.) A quick workaround is simply not to show this button. If the application quits unexpectedly after you click on this button, then we encourage you to turn on this checkbox. Screenshot 1-31a Screenshot 1-31b Furthermore, there is a small group box under this tab. Exploring the drop-down menu inside, you can set your default background pattern.
(See Screenshot 1-31b.) You have three options. You can also change the background pattern temporary by choosing one under Background. 8b) Folders: There are two group boxes under this tab. (See Screenshot 1-32.) The drop-down menu inside the top group box is used to specify the default open-folder path. When you attempt to open and load a backup data file by choosing Load Data Backup under Data, this path applies.
By default, it's set to Documents. Explore the drop-down menu and choose Other. To set an alternative default path. (See Screenshot 1-33.) Screenshot 1-32 Screenshot 1-33 The drop-down menu inside the second group box is used to select the default path for saving a data file to your disk. The default path is set to Documents as well.
8c) Schedule: Under this tab, there are two group boxes. Under the top group box, you can set your default calendar month language. Turn on the checkbox inside this group box if you want the day of the month to appear before the calendar month.

Screenshot 1-34 The second group is used for Reminder. If you want Scrapboard to remind you of expiring events, turn on the checkbox that reads Remind me of appointments. Finally, use the drop-down menu inside this group box to tell Scrapboard by how many days ahead of time you want to be reminded of events. When you finish configuring default settings, click on Save. And Scrapboard will save changes. If you instead click on Close, Scrapboard will close this window without saving changes.
